Groups & Shops

Postcards + EUROPE Stamps
Селфи
Flowers / цветы :-)

Top countries

Postcard DE-1147

Info

From country Germany
From user Elsa
To country Russian Federation
To user SvetaG1
Sent at Oct 16, 2019, 10:25 AM
Received at Oct 26, 2019, 4:37 PM
Travelled days 11

Images